Position Summary: The Sr. HSES Coordinator focuses on safety programs and processes, safety equipment, and emergency response at the La Porte Site. They will work with the Production, Maintenance, & Technology teams to drive the application of safety procedures in the field through audits, develop and deliver safety training, and work with the Contractor Safety Supervisor to ensure contractor safety information is accurate and updated. Finally, they will drive all emergency response activities at the La Porte site, including training and drills in conjunction with the corporate Emergency Manager.
Responsibilities Safety Programs & Compliance
- Maintain comprehensive knowledge of site safety procedures; ensure timely updates, delivery of training, and ongoing regulatory compliance.
- Champion safety culture through consistent field presence, auditing Lockout-Tagout (LOTO), hot work and cold work permits, confined space entry, and other operational tasks.
- Conduct regular safety documentation reviews and develop content for site safety meetings.
- Audit and continuously improve site safety practices and procedures.
- Participate in pre-startup safety reviews and safety incident investigations as requested.
Behavior-Based Safety & Contractor Safety
- Manage and improve the behavior-based safety (BBS) observation system, including data management and communication of results.
- Enhance contractor safety programs by updating materials in collaboration with the Health and Safety Council (HASC).
Industrial Hygiene
- Train on and manage industrial hygiene (IH) monitoring equipment, ensuring proper maintenance and calibration in coordination with IH vendors.
- Assist with annual third-party IH monitoring activities.
Emergency Preparedness & Fire Protection
- Organize and facilitate quarterly site drills, tabletop exercises, and accountability drills; complete post-drill critiques and required documentation.
- Oversee fire protection systems, including coordination of annual testing and tracking of repairs.
Onboarding, Security & Administration
- Conduct HSES orientations for all new employees on-site.
- Enforce site security standards, managing badging for employees, contractors, and visitors.
- Manage document control and recordkeeping in accordance with site and regulatory requirements.
- Lead digitalization initiatives to streamline and modernize safety processes.
